Chapter 769: Chapter 759 You Just Can’t Stand to See Me Do Well

After the New Year, a moderately significant incident occurred in Z Province.

The official in charge of logistics, who was reported before the New Year, was confirmed to be involved in the reported misconduct after over a month of a thorough investigation; as a result, punishments were swiftly handed down, and several related individuals were sentenced to various prison terms according to the severity of their offenses.

Why was Shen Yunfang aware of this incident? It was mainly because, in response to this case, the city issued a red-headed document to all enterprises and institutions within its jurisdiction, aiming to serve as a caution for all employees and leaders.

Shen Yunfang didn’t understand why her private enterprise had also received such a document, but since it had been issued, she read it and then instructed Zhang Chunwang to chat with the staff about the incident during their free time.

No sooner had she assigned this task than Shen Yingxue, like a madwoman, ran over to the farm again.

"Sister, who are you looking for?" Xiaocui had already spotted someone approaching from afar and waited at the Drying Yard for a while. As the person drew closer and she saw it was definitely not an employee from the farm, she stepped forward to stop the visitor, politely asking the question.

With a predatory look in her eyes, Shen Yingxue snapped, "I’m looking for Shen Yunfang. Tell her to come out here."

Xiaocui’s heart skipped a beat. This person’s gaze was off, clearly up to no good. How could she possibly let her in to see her sister-in-law? "Sister, our boss isn’t here right now. If you have something urgent, you can tell me, and when the boss..."

Shen Yingxue wouldn’t listen to her. She doubted Shen Yunfang was absent and, with surprising strength, pushed the obstructing Xiaocui aside and rushed toward the office she had visited before.

"Hey, what are you doing, barging in like that? Someone, help! Quick, help! Someone’s come looking for a fight!" Once Xiaocui had steadied herself and saw the intruder running toward her sister-in-law’s office, she panicked. She had seen the boss arrive at the office earlier that morning, so she screamed for help as she gave chase. The only thought in her mind was that this person had come looking for a fight, and although she wasn’t much of a fighter, surely two against one was better than facing the intruder alone.

Shen Yunfang was in the office and heard the commotion outside. As she put down the documents and prepared to go see what was happening, the office door was slammed open. She instantly recognized the intruder as Shen Yingxue, so she straightened up and frowned at her.

Shen Yingxue, seeing that Shen Yunfang was indeed in the office, didn’t stop moving. She charged at her, hands clawing wildly, "You bitch, you ruined me! You ruined me! I’m going to fight it out with you today."

Shen Yunfang watched her approach with cold indifference. As Shen Yingxue closed in to about a meter away and her clawing hands were almost upon her, Shen Yunfang lifted a foot and kicked her straight out.

Looking over, Shen Yingxue lay sprawled on the office floor in complete submission, occasionally letting out pained moans.

Xiaocui stood at the doorway, mouth agape in an ’O’ shape, her admiration for her sister-in-law flowing endlessly like a river. She couldn’t help but think that her sister-in-law seemed even more capable in a fight than her big brother.

"Are you sick or something? If you’re ill, you should go to a hospital. Coming to me won’t help. Although my specialty can cure a little bit of sickness, at best I’m a vet, but it seems you might not fit the bill," Shen Yunfang said methodically, but inwardly she cursed, You’re less than a beast, not even comparable to our poultry.

It took several minutes for Shen Yingxue to pick herself up from the ground, but she couldn’t stand up right away. So, she sat there on the floor, her nose running, and tears flowing as she began to wail and lament.

"Shen Yunfang you heartless ghost, you just can’t stand to see me doing well, can you? I finally find a good man over here, and you come and ruin it all, getting my man arrested. Don’t you dare deny it; I know it was you, it must have been you."

Shen Yunfang swallowed the words that were on the tip of her tongue. What else was there to say? Seeing her cry so miserably, just let her vent. Otherwise, she might really get sick, which would just add to the country’s burden. As a military spouse, she couldn’t cause trouble for the country.

"Ever since we were young, you’ve been unable to stand me. We’re both just village girls, so why did you have a mother looking after you, not letting you do anything, while I had to work from dawn till dusk, constantly getting beaten and scolded? In school, teachers treated you extra well because your father was a martyr. You have no idea how much I hated that. I wondered why my father was still alive. If he were dead, maybe I would be as well-liked..." Her words dripped with the bitterness of her upbringing.

Shen Yunfang rolled her eyes to the sky. What a comparison, competing over whose father died first.

"When I grew up, I swore I’d marry better than you. I couldn’t decide anything for myself in the first half of my life, always inferior to you. But in the second half, when I could make my own decisions, I was determined to outdo you." Shen Yingxue said this, looking up at her with red, swollen eyes.

"Oh, do you think you married better than me?" Shen Yunfang asked softly. "I married a regimental commander, and you married someone who was divorced."

"Nonsense, utter nonsense! Your husband is just a stinking soldier, what’s so great about that? I married into a revolutionary committee cadre’s family; I married better than you," Shen Yingxue shouted as if she had gone mad.

"Hmm, if you think it’s better, then so be it, but I’m not the one who’s been kicked out," Shen Yunfang said calmly, her words nearly driving Shen Yingxue to vomiting blood with rage. 𝑛𝑜𝘷𝑝𝘶𝘣.𝑐𝘰𝘮

"I stopped comparing myself to you, but just as I finally got settled here and found a good man, how could you do such a thing to me? How much do you hate me to be so eager to see me suffer?" Shen Yingxue began to sob again.

"You’ve been going on and on, and I still don’t understand what’s wrong with your man, how you keep insisting that I harmed him when I don’t even know who your man is," Shen Yunfang felt she was truly innocent.

"How can you say you don’t know, how can you claim ignorance?" Shen Yingxue, overcome with emotion, tried to stand and lunge forward.

Shen Yunfang lifted her foot, not quite smiling as she issued a veiled threat, "If you’re not afraid of being kicked, then go ahead and lunge forward, I won’t stop you."

Although Shen Yingxue was so angry she wanted to scratch the face off the woman in front of her, the sight of that little foot made her hesitate. She collapsed back onto the ground and burst into tears, "Wuwuwu, you always bully me. What did Wanxiong ever do to you for you to write that report against him? Are you heartless or what?"

Wanxiong? Shen Yunfang racked her brain and finally remembered where she had seen that name before - in the document sent over from the city that morning. So, Shen Yingxue’s lover was Chen Wanxiong. No wonder she was so arrogant before. Given Chen Wanxiong’s status at the time, he could effortlessly make many organizations take back their word, indeed quite an influential figure.

However, the more she thought about it, the more she realized Chen Wanxiong’s arrest might have something to do with her after all.

Shen Yunfang remembered her own husband saying that he would take care of this matter and ensure that she wouldn’t be wronged again in the future.
